Shipboard Integrated Training System

Item Name Code (INC) 69217

Item Hits: 0

An enclosure containing cabinet management, core computing, remote access and power distribution devices that support the tactical data processing capability of the ship platform and shore site weapon system.

The Shipboard Integrated Training System (SITS) is a comprehensive training program designed for naval personnel serving on ships. It is a computer-based training system that integrates various training modules and resources to provide a realistic and interactive learning experience.

SITS is designed to enhance the training and readiness of sailors by providing them with the necessary knowledge and skills to perform their duties effectively and safely on board a ship. It covers a wide range of topics, including ship operations, navigation, damage control, firefighting, weapons systems, and emergency procedures.

The system utilizes advanced simulation technology to create virtual environments that replicate real-life scenarios and challenges that sailors may encounter at sea. This allows them to practice and refine their skills in a controlled and safe environment before applying them in actual operational situations.

SITS also includes interactive multimedia lessons, instructional videos, and assessments to ensure that sailors have a thorough understanding of the training material. It can be accessed through computer terminals on board the ship or through remote access from shore-based training facilities.

Overall, the Shipboard Integrated Training System is a valuable tool for naval personnel to acquire and maintain the necessary skills and knowledge required for their roles on board a ship. It helps to improve operational readiness, safety, and efficiency in naval operations.
